Explore the major updates to Android Wear 2.0 in this Google I/O 2016 conference talk. Learn about four significant changes to the Android Wear platform and how to leverage them to create more independent watch apps with cross-platform support for Android and iOS. Discover strategies for implementing direct network access, authentication, and fitness app functionality. Gain insights into making your Android Wear apps more standalone and versatile across different operating systems.
